Why Heat Treatment Is Your Best Bet Against Bed Bugs
Heat treatment has emerged as one of the most reliable approaches for exterminating bed bugs. This technique uses elevated temperatures, typically between 120°F and 140°F, to destroy all developmental stages of these bugs, including eggs. Unlike chemical treatments, which can necessitate repeated applications and tend to leave behind chemical residues, heat treatment relevant article penetrates into furniture, cracks, and crevices, providing complete and thorough treatment.
Additionally, this approach is environmentally friendly, as it bypasses the use of possibly dangerous pesticides, making it a healthier choice for homes and workplaces alike. The efficiency of heat treatment is remarkable; studies show that it can eradicate bed bugs within just minutes of reaching deadly heat levels. Furthermore, heat treatment generally requires less time than standard approaches, allowing for more rapid treatment of bed bug problems. Given these advantages, heat treatment proves to be a effective solution for those grappling with bed bug infestations.
What Is Required for Successful Heat Treatment
Achieving successful heat treatment for bed bug removal necessitates careful planning and the proper tools. Necessary tools consist of high-capacity heaters able to reach temperatures surpassing 120°F, which is essential for destroying bed bugs at every stage of their life cycle. Thermal imaging devices can assist in locating thermal discrepancies, confirming that every area is properly heated. In addition, fans play a crucial role in effectively moving hot air, supporting even temperature distribution throughout the entire treated space.
Protective gear, such as masks and gloves, is critical for personal safety during the procedure. Precise heat monitoring equipment, like thermal sensors, provide accurate monitoring of thermal conditions in multiple areas. A consistent energy source is critical, as the heat treatment process may require prolonged operation times. Additionally, effective insulation of the treatment areas works to maintain elevated temperatures for extended periods, boosting treatment success. With proper equipment and preparation, the likelihood of effective bed bug elimination greatly increase.
Discovering Bed Bug Hiding Spots Throughout Your Home
Where could bed bugs be hiding in a home? These pests are notorious for their ability to conceal themselves in various locations. Common hiding spots include the seams and folds of mattresses and box springs, where they can feed on sleeping occupants. Bed frames and headboards also serve as ideal shelters, often harboring eggs and nymphs in crevices.
In addition to bedding, bed bugs may inhabit furniture, particularly fabric-covered pieces such as settees and seating. They can also squeeze into gaps in baseboards, walls, or floors. Congested spots, including nightstands and closets, create ideal conditions for these bugs to multiply.
Regular inspections of these locations can help identify infestations early. Residents should remain alert, carefully inspecting any areas of concern and using a flashlight to enhance their view. Knowing the common hiding places of bed bugs is critical for successful control.
Carrying Out Heat Treatment: A Step-by-Step Guide
An organized heat treatment method can efficiently remove bed bugs from contaminated spaces. The method commences with a detailed evaluation to establish the severity of the infestation and the exact locations demanding treatment. Following this, all objects in the treated space should be cleared or shielded to avoid heat escape. The ambient temperature needs to be elevated to at least 120°F (49°C) with professional-grade heating equipment, guaranteeing uniform heat circulation across the entire area.
Monitoring equipment should be installed to track thermal readings, as maintaining consistent temperatures is critical for success. When the required temperature is attained and sustained for no less than 90 minutes, the treatment can be deemed successful. After completion, the room should be reduced in temperature in a gradual manner, and an additional assessment carried out to ensure the removal of bed bugs. As a final step, any residual items must be treated or disposed of to eliminate the risk of re-infestation, guaranteeing a comprehensive method of eliminating bed bugs.
Quick Steps to Keep Your Space Free from Bed Bugs
Keeping your living space free of bed bugs demands consistent preventive steps and careful attention. Routine checks of sleeping spaces, such as mattresses, box springs, and furniture, are critical for identifying the earliest indications of bed bugs. Storing personal items away from the floor and applying protective covers to mattresses can significantly lower the chances of an infestation.
Reducing clutter in spaces eliminates potential harborage areas for these insects, while consistently cleaning bedding and garments in high-temperature water removes possible eggs and live bugs. Vacuuming on a consistent basis is critical, making sure the vacuum bag is discarded right away to prevent re-infestation.
Visitors must examine hotel rooms and ensure bags remain raised off the ground. Additionally, informing every member of the household about identifying bed bugs and their indicators strengthens collective knowledge and rapid response. By following these practices consistently, individuals can successfully preserve a bed bug-free environment and lower the risk of a bed bug infestation.

How Long Does It Take for Heat Treatment to Eradicate Bed Bugs?
Heat treatment generally requires around six to eight hours to completely eliminate bed bugs. The duration may vary according to the extent of the infested space and the equipment used throughout the treatment procedure.
Do My Belongings Experience Any Side Effects from Heat Treatment?
Heat-based pest control has the potential to harm fragile objects, like artwork, electronics, and plastics, because of high temperatures. Nevertheless, the majority of items, especially textiles and hard surfaces, generally endure the procedure with no significant damage or lasting impact.

What Temperature Is Essential for Effectively Killing Bed Bugs?
To effectively kill bed bugs, heat levels need to reach no less than 118°F (48°C) for a continuous period of time. Elevated heat levels, close to 130°F (54°C), are capable of delivering more rapid results, guaranteeing the total elimination of all life cycle stages.
